What type of maintenance does a canopy require?

Regular maintenance ensures your canopy's longevity:
  • Cleaning: Clean the canopy fabric regularly with mild soap and water to remove dirt, debris, and mildew.
  • Inspections: Inspect the frame, fabric, and hardware for any signs of damage or wear and tear.
  • Lubrication: Lubricate moving parts, such as hinges and retractable mechanisms, to ensure smooth operation.
  • Repairs: Address any damage to the fabric or frame promptly to prevent further deterioration.
  • Seasonal Storage (for retractable awnings): Consider retracting and storing the awning during winter months to protect it from harsh weather.
Follow the manufacturer's recommendations for specific maintenance instructions and frequency.

What is a canopy warranty?

A canopy warranty provides protection against defects in materials and workmanship. The warranty terms vary depending on the manufacturer and the type of canopy. Typical canopy warranties cover:
  • Fabric: Protection against fading, tearing, or other fabric defects for a specified period (e.g., 5-10 years).
  • Frame: Coverage for structural defects or failures in the canopy frame (e.g., rust, corrosion).
  • Motor (for retractable awnings): Warranty on the motor's functionality for a set period.
Review the warranty details carefully before purchasing a canopy to understand the coverage and any limitations.

How do I get rid of mildew on my canopy?

To remove mildew from your canopy:
  • Mix a Cleaning Solution: Combine equal parts water and white vinegar, or use a mild bleach solution (1/4 cup bleach per gallon of water).
  • Apply to Affected Areas: Apply the solution to the mildew spots and let it sit for 15-20 minutes.
  • Scrub Gently: Gently scrub the affected areas with a soft-bristled brush.
  • Rinse Thoroughly: Rinse the canopy completely with clean water to remove the cleaning solution.
  • Air Dry: Allow the canopy to air dry completely in the sun.
If mildew is persistent, repeat the process or consider a stronger mildew remover.
